ZF is a global technology company supplying advanced mobility products and systems for passenger cars, commercial vehicles and industrial technology. To ensure they could continue supplying their products to the market, ZF sought an MSP partner to save money and time, improve compliance and streamline their recruitment process.

Their challenges

So they could continue attracting the talent they required in a skill short market, ZF were looking for a solution partner that could seamlessly consolidate their supply chain and migrate existing contractors as part of a first generation MSP focusing on their niche, technical requirements only. We have further outlined the key challenges they faced below:

1. Niche skill sets

As an organisation engaging niche, technical skills within an increasingly skill short market and ageing workforce, ZF were struggling to fill their Software, Systems, Hardware and Safety Engineering requirements. They were utilising an extensive recruitment supply chain and, instead, wanted to leverage the delivery of a specialist STEM partner to meet demand and streamline the process.

2. Outdated tools & processes

ZF’s internal HR department were not engaging modern recruitment and management tools and technologies, which resulted in creating inefficiencies in their contractor recruitment process and management. They needed to engage a workforce programme specialist who could advise on and implement best-fit tools to underpin their contingent recruitment solution.

3. Cost concerns

Without a consistent process in place for engaging agencies, ZF were engaging a large number of recruiters at differing – and sometimes inflated - rates, resulting in ZF overpaying. ZF were looking to engage a workforce solution that could leverage high levels of direct fulfilment and therefore increased cost savings and better delivery results.

What we did

Following ZF’s competitive tender process, due to Matchtech’s history as ZF’s leading PSL supplier and our in-house capability to deliver workforce solutions, we were appointed as their MSP partner. We implemented ZF’s first generation master vendor MSP with a core focus on addressing each of their challenges and recruiting for their Software, Systems, Hardware and Safety Engineers. Through our solution, we engaged high direct fulfilment levels through our market insights and reach, put in place professional process management underpinned by market-leading tools, and delivered increased cost control. We did this by:

Carrying out a thorough implementation process: We take the implementation of our partners’ workforce solutions extremely seriously. To ensure our solution could get up-and-running smoothly, our Account Manager, Ashton worked full-time at ZF’s offices in Solihull for the first five months of our partnership. Here he oversaw the implementation process and worked closely with ZF’s internal HR team to get to know their stakeholders, the organisation and their preferences and challenges. During this discovery period, Ashton found that they were in need of process and technology modernisation and he worked with ZF to successfully implement new efficient processes and our own industry-leading technology stack specifically designed for STEM recruitment processes.

Putting in place a dedicated Solution team to ensure prioritisation of their requirements, stakeholders and needs. This solution team comprised of Account Director, Huw Jones, Account Manager, Ashton Church, and Delivery Manager, James Swift. They were supported by a wider delivery team made up of specialist consultants and a Solution Coordinator, dedicated to supporting and maintaining smoother process management.

Implementing a dedicated Delivery Manager: Throughout our 12-year partnership, our solution has been spearheaded by Mobility specialist, James Swift. James has 20 years’ experience delivering into the Mobility market, giving him the market knowledge and candidate reach to deliver 100% of ZF’s requirements directly. Having spent the last 12 years ingrained in ZF’s organisation and requirements, James has formed strong relationships across ZF and provides invaluable support in finding the best candidates, at competitive rates. As a result, James has become so valued that he is seen as an extended member of their team.

Consolidating their supply chain, increasing direct delivery and delivering cost savings: ZF asked us to consolidate their supply chain, as they wanted to move towards 100% direct fulfilment of STEM roles to reduce reliance on expensive agencies. From commencement of our MSP, the supply chain did not fill or have access to vacancies, meaning we delivered 100% direct fulfilment from day one.

The results

Throughout our 12-year partnership with ZF, we have seen significant results, including:

  • 100% direct fulfilment: We consistently met ZF’s contractor needs despite market challenges such as their hard-to-find skill set requirements within a skill-short market, increased demand of these skills across the market and wider developments such as the IR35 reforms. By implementing our own market-leading technology, this meant smoother end-to-end processes, timesheeting & billing as well as improved customer experiences. As we are providing their niche technical skillsets, volumes have remained steady throughout the partnership. At the MSP’s peak, we had delivered 125 contractors on assignment at one time, and, in total, we have delivered more than 500 placements at a 100% direct fulfilment rate.
  • Migrated long-term contractors: Delivering a seamless implementation was imperative. Throughout this process, we safely migrated 30 long-term contractors to new contracts, ensuring compliance and no disruption to operations.
  • Cost savings: Delivered significant cost savings by consolidating their supply chain, creating a single point of invoicing and cost savings from reduce markups, and avoiding the high fees charged by external agencies.

Client retention and contract extensions

We initially won a 5-year term in 2013 and have since received three extensions without ZF going out to tender. This highlights the strength of our solution and partnership and indicates ZF's strong satisfaction with us. Now in the 12th year of our partnership, we continue to stick to a highly collaborative approach to act as an extension of their own HR team.

Added value

Underpinning our MSP for ZF has been ongoing added value to support them in reaching their workforce and wider business goals, including:

IR35 reforms guidance & consultancy: We provided crucial support during the private sector IR35 reforms, organising workshops and meetings to help the client navigate the complexities of these changes.

Thorough contingency planning: We researched, developed and implemented contractor contingency plans during periods of uncertainty such as Brexit and COVID-19, to ensure continuity in contractor fulfilment. This included fully managing the furlough process for PAYE as well as offboarding and reengaging other candidates.

Provision of benchmarking & competitor analysis: Throughout our partnership, we provided regular market insights covering rate benchmarking, candidate motivations and challenges, market mapping, alongside competitor analysis. This helped ZF to make more informed decisions and for us to develop and implement targeted strategies to ensure 100% fulfilment.

Permanent recruitment support: In addition to delivering their MSP, we remain on their PSL to assist in delivering their permanent recruitment. By doing this, we’re ensuring that their HR and talent team are benefitting from total talent requirements, with us complementing their TA team rather than competing.
